Understanding the Situation
Jordan is a country with a complex history, having been a crossroads for various cultures and empires throughout the centuries. Its strategic location has made it a hub for trade, commerce, and cultural exchange. In recent years, Jordan has faced numerous challenges, including the Syrian refugee crisis, the rise of ISIS, and the ongoing Israeli-Palestinian conflict. These factors have led to increased security concerns and a heightened sense of uncertainty among tourists.
Security Measures
To address these concerns, the Jordanian government has implemented various security measures to ensure the safety of its citizens and tourists. These measures include:
- Increased security presence at major tourist attractions and public areas
- Regular patrols by the Jordanian military and police
- Intelligence gathering and monitoring of potential threats
- Collaboration with international agencies to share intelligence and best practices

Respect Local Customs
Jordan is a conservative country, and tourists should respect local customs and traditions. This includes:
- Wearing modest clothing, especially when visiting mosques or other religious sites
- Respecting the dress code at local restaurants and cafes
- Not smoking in public places or near mosques
- Not drinking in public or near mosques

Is Jordan safe for solo female travelers?
Jordan is generally considered a safe country for solo female travelers. However, it’s still important to take necessary precautions and be aware of your surroundings. Consider staying in well-lit and populated areas, especially at night, and avoid traveling alone in isolated areas.
Can I drink the tap water in Jordan?
No, it’s not recommended to drink tap water in Jordan. Tap water is not considered safe for consumption, and tourists should stick to bottled or filtered water. This includes brushing your teeth and washing your hands.

Do I need to speak Arabic to get around Jordan?
No, you don’t need to speak Arabic to get around Jordan. Many Jordanians speak English, and you can easily find English-speaking guides and tour operators. Additionally, many signs and menus are translated into English, making it easy for tourists to navigate the country.
Is Jordan a good destination for foodies?
Yes, Jordan is a great destination for foodies. The country is known for its delicious cuisine, which combines Middle Eastern and Mediterranean flavors. Be sure to try popular dishes like falafel, shawarma, and mansaf, and don’t forget to wash it down with a cup of strong Arabic coffee or a refreshing glass of mint tea.
